谷歌Apps脚本如何链接到JS或CSS文件在谷歌驱动器(Google Apps Script How

2019-08-17 05:38发布

我可以继续托管在谷歌云端硬盘中的文件夹style.css文件anyscript.js然后包含脚本的链接,在驱动器的文件? 如果是这样..如何?

在这里,我的意思是在谷歌网站使用天然气...这样的脚本不位于谷歌驱动器

Answer 1:

更新:截至8月31日,2015年该技术已经被谷歌弃用 。

谷歌最近成为可能的主机的文件公开对谷歌驱动器:

  1. 建立在谷歌云端硬盘中的文件夹
  2. 将要公开访问该文件夹中的所有文件
  3. 分享公开(需要“在网络上公开”),并从复制的文件夹ID“链接共享”。 例如,从这个链接的文件夹ID: https://docs.google.com/folder/d/0B5AR8ct5SZfSTDZTQjNNVXR4RWM/edit ...是:0B5AR8ct5SZfSTDZTQjNNVXR4RWM
  4. 每个文件的URL将被https://googledrive.com/host/其次是文件夹ID后面的文件名。 例如:如果你的文件夹中的第1步中保存的style.css: https://googledrive.com/host/0B5AR8ct5SZfSTDZTQjNNVXR4RWM/style.css


Answer 2:

谷歌似乎已经改变了它。

在写这篇文章的时候,原始数据链接适用于以下链接的格式:

https://drive.google.com/uc?id=YOUR_DOCUMENT_ID



Answer 3:

怎么样谷歌自己的建议,在HTML服务的最佳实践,为分离HTML,CSS和Javascript ?



Answer 4:

它仍然有效,网址只是看有点不同。 已经回答过这里 ,但步骤是:

  1. 与您预期的文件(例如,FILE.css)的文件夹,打共享设置,然后高级,然后选择“在网络上公开 - 任何人在互联网上可以找到并查看”
  2. 在地址栏(或共享链接),在drive.google.com/drive/u/0/folders/后复制一切
  3. 使用该ID来代替XX-XXXXXXXXXXXXX在: http://googledrive.com/host/XX-XXXXXXXXXXXXX/FILE.css
  4. 导航到附加的URL在步骤3中,你将看到你的原始数据。

感谢@ chris.huh在: https://productforums.google.com/forum/#!topic/drive/MyD7dgLJaEo



文章来源: Google Apps Script How to link to JS or CSS file on Google Drive